  • Lot# : 4634 Sardinia

    1636/1876c.: Postal History of Savoy, the splendid Gold Medal collection with 1636 entire from La Roche, 1653 entire from Annecy, 1697 entire struck with DE SAVOIE in black, manuscript caancelled entires from 'Annecy', 'franco au Pont', 'Montmellian', 'Savoye' etc., then Napoleonic occupation period from 1792 with Department 84 markings (unpaid and prepaid) of Aiguebelle, Aix / Mont-Blanc, Annecy, Bonneville, Carrouge, Chambery, Conflans, Frangy, La Roche, Lans-Le-Bourg, Rumilly, Sallanches; 1822 entire registered from Thonon, 'Retrodato' handstamped (Returned) covers, covers with two line dated handstamps incl. incoming 1829 entire from Guadeloupe, 'Duch' period with circular datestamps incl. Alby, Annemasse, Brides Les Bains, Frangy, La Roche, Maltaverne, Samoëns, 1853 cover with 'Thones' cds in red, Sardinian 1855/63 issue covers with 5 c. yellow-green single franking from Annecy, 50 c. rate covers to France (certs.), 20 c. local rate covers with variety of shades and markings, piece with 40 c. carmine (3) and 80 c. yellow to London (cert.); 1859 and 1860 covers showing AMB. LINEA VITT. EM. Travelling P.O. datestamps, taxed covers of Sardinian period and thereafter (from 1860) the re-instatement of French rule with July 1860 cover franked 1853 20 c. cancelled by Sardinian rhombus, 20 c. on 1860 covers from Chambery, Douvaine, Evian etc., thereafter with petit and gros chiffres, underpaid covers, destinations usages (Mexico etc.) and splendid range of covers through to UPU. A superb study of this region with viewing recommended (181 covers).
